Korean cuisine is renowned for its rich flavours and healthful ingredients, and one dish that encapsulates these qualities is Samgyetang. Often referred to as Korean Ginseng Chicken Soup, Samgyetang is a comforting and nourishing dish traditionally enjoyed during the hot summer months.


Ingredients:
To embark on your Samgyetang culinary adventure, gather the following ingredients:

  • 1 whole chicken (around 3-4 pounds)
  • 1 cup glutinous rice
  • 10 cloves garlic, peeled
  • 1 small ginger root, sliced
  • 6 green onions, chopped
  • 8-10 dried jujubes (Korean red dates)
  • 1 ginseng root (optional, but highly recommended for authenticity)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 8 cups water
Preparing the Chicken:
  • Clean the Chicken: Thoroughly clean the chicken, removing any excess fat or unwanted parts.
  • Stuff the Chicken: Stuff the cavity of the chicken with glutinous rice, garlic cloves, ginger slices, and a few pieces of ginseng.
  • Secure the Chicken: Use kitchen twine to securely tie the legs of the chicken together, ensuring that the stuffing remains inside.
Cooking Process:
  • Boil Water: In a large pot, bring 8 cups of water to a boil.
  • Add Chicken: Gently place the stuffed chicken into the boiling water.
  • Add Seasonings: Add chopped green onions, dried jujubes, and additional ginseng to the pot.
  • Simmer: Reduce the heat to a low simmer and cover the pot. Let it cook for about 1.5 to 2 hours, or until the chicken is tender and fully cooked.
  • Season to Taste: Add salt and pepper to taste, adjusting the seasoning according to your preference.
Serving and Presentation:
  • Remove from Heat: Once the Samgyetang is ready, carefully remove the chicken from the pot.
  • Slice and Serve: Allow the chicken to rest for a few minutes before slicing it into manageable pieces.
  • Serve Hot: Ladle the hot broth into individual bowls, placing a portion of sliced chicken into each. Garnish with additional green onions if desired.
Health Benefits of Samgyetang:
Samgyetang is not just a delicious meal; it also boasts several health benefits. The combination of chicken, ginseng, and various herbs in this dish is believed to boost the immune system, improve stamina, and promote overall well-being. The collagen-rich broth is excellent for skin health, making Samgyetang a wholesome choice for those looking to nourish their bodies.
